Let Go is definitely one of the best debut albums out there. With songs like "My World" and "Mobile" it really shows how Avril is just a simple girl who grew up in a small town, and just moved into the real world. But that's not all the album is about. Her main inspiration came from her relationships. Good - "I'm With You", "Things I'll Never Say" and the smashing hit "Sk8r Boi". And bad - "Losing Grip", "Unwanted" and her no. 1 debut single, "Complicated". Most of her songs are in the Rock/Skater-Rock genres, but not all. "I'm With You" is a fan-favorite ballad, which is also the fourth single off of "Let Go". Yet there are some songs that are not as fan-favorite as others, overall, it's an album worth buying. Avril Lavigne speaks her mind, and has proved with this album, that she's Nobody's Fool.

I LOVE Avril Lavigne, so, I love this CD. Like her others, it has messages in MOST of the songs, such as 'Too Much to Ask', or 'Complicated'. But some, like, "Sk8er Boi" are purely fun, (but also 'Sk8er Boi' has a small message to not judge people on the outside)
The only curse word in this ENTIRE CD is 'ass'. There is a play on words in "Thing's I'll Never Say" (If I could say what I wanna say, I'd say I'd wanna blow you....away/If I could say what I wanna see, I'd say I wanna see you go down...on one knee.)
